Robert Hayden

Robert Hayden

August 04, 1913 – February 25, 1980
Place of Birth: Detroit, Michigan, U.S.
Place of Death: Ann Arbor, Michigan, U.S.

Robert Hayden (4 August 1913 – 25 February 1980) was an American poet, essayist, and educator. He served as Consultant in Poetry to the Library of Congress from 1976 to 1978, a role today known as US Poet Laureate. He was the first African-American writer to hold the office.
